‘Superman’ director defends ‘goofy’ and ‘cheap’ clip of David Corenswet flying after backlash
James Gunn is defending the Man of Steel. The “Superman” director addressed the negative response to a new teaser trailer for the DC film that shows David Corenswet’s Superman flying through a frozen tundra.
James Gunn Addresses 'Superman' CGI Controversy About David Corenswet's Flying Face | THR News Video
A new TV spot for James Gunn's upcoming 'Superman' film is stirring up controversy among fans. The ad titled "Icon" was released on January 27th. The 30-second spot ends with David Corenswet's Superman flying in an extended shot through a frozen tundra.
